Tasty Tuesday: Chef Megs very best meatloaf

COLUMBIA SC (WOLO) – Since the 1870’s meatloaf has been a staple at the dinner table, containing most anything and everything through the years…and a fun fact, it was originally something that would be on the breakfast table! Over the years, it has also played an important role in feeding families on a budget, since you could use whatever meat…
